Welcome to the Scanwick integration! Our barcode scanner bridge talks to the Pickledore warehouse app over a local socket, and honestly it mostly just works. If the scanner daemon loses its pairing state, you'll need to re-initialize it from the recovery bundle in the ops vault — don't panic, it takes about five minutes. Grab the bundle, run the re-pair script, and when prompted, enter the recovery passphrase, which you'll find just below this paragraph.

strongbox words: kasok-rusvan-queneth-holok

Handing off DedupeGate before my leave. The reviewer should focus on the collapse-window logic in `grouper.rs`; everything else is stable. Alerts from the Fenwick cluster occasionally double-fire — known issue, tracked separately. Tests pass locally and in CI. No schema changes this cycle.

For review context, the service currently runs with the following configuration values.

service settings:
[pelius]
port = 7000
region = north-2
host = pelius.tolvaqhq.internal
team = casax
timeout_ms = 2000
retries = 1

Internal Memo — Marketing Budget Reduction

To the incoming director: marketing spend is cut 18% effective next quarter. Rationale: softer pipeline at Brindlecote Media and the delayed Farrow campaign. Sponsorships end first; retained agencies renegotiate by month-end. Digital spend holds flat. Headcount unaffected for now. Regional events consolidate into two flagship dates, both in Kellsmere. Expect pushback from the field teams; hold the line until the Q2 review. Context for these decisions appears in the confidential note directly below.

confidential, hawif-faweg: Headcount on the Ulaix team goes from 3 to 120 by the end of April. Gross margin on Ulaix came in at 10 percent against a plan of 10 percent.